Summary

Branchville Elementary School is a top-performing public elementary school in Ridgefield, Connecticut, serving 335 students in grades PK-5. As part of the highly-ranked Ridgefield School District, Branchville consistently outshines its peers, ranking within the top 30 elementary schools in the state.

Branchville's academic excellence is evident across the board. In the 2024-2025 school year, the school had significantly higher percentages of students proficient or better in SBAC/English Language Arts, SBAC/Mathematics, and NGSS/Science compared to the Ridgefield School District and the state of Connecticut. For example, 82.5% of Branchville's 5th-grade students were proficient or better in SBAC/English Language Arts, compared to just 52.5% at the state level. The school's performance also stands out among nearby schools, such as Miller-Driscoll School and Weston Intermediate School.

Branchville's success extends beyond just academic achievement. The school has consistently maintained low chronic absenteeism rates, ranging from 5.8% to 23.7% over the past few years, which are generally lower than the district and state averages. Additionally, Branchville has a relatively low percentage of students receiving free or reduced-price lunch, indicating a relatively affluent student population. This consistent high performance, coupled with the school's supportive community and the Ridgefield School District's strong investment in education, contribute to Branchville's exceptional reputation as one of the top elementary schools in Connecticut.
